AI开发新范式与模型进化:从个人项目到企业级实践

一、AI原生开发范式:Clawdbot的100%自动化实践

在GitHub社区引发关注的Clawdbot项目,开创了AI原生开发的新范式。该项目通过AI代码生成技术,实现了从需求分析到功能实现的完整闭环,其技术架构包含三大核心模块:

  1. 多模态交互层:基于自然语言处理技术构建的对话引擎,支持通过WhatsApp、Telegram等主流通讯工具进行交互。开发者通过配置文件即可定义对话流程,例如实现日程提醒的自动化处理逻辑:
    1. # 示例:日程提醒处理逻辑
    2. def schedule_reminder(message):
    3. if "提醒我" in message.text:
    4. time_pattern = r"\d{2}:\d{2}"
    5. match = re.search(time_pattern, message.text)
    6. if match:
    7. reminder_time = match.group()
    8. # 调用系统日历API创建提醒
    9. create_calendar_event(reminder_time, message.text)
  2. 智能体执行层:通过集成操作系统API实现任务自动化,涵盖文件管理、网页浏览等12类原子操作。其记忆机制采用向量数据库存储对话上下文,支持长达14天的历史检索。
  3. AI开发工作流:项目核心代码由AI根据自然语言描述自动生成,开发者仅需维护300余行的配置文件。这种开发模式使单人团队在3个月内完成从0到1的构建,验证了AI辅助开发的可行性。

技术实现层面,该项目采用模块化设计理念,将不同功能封装为独立微服务。每个服务通过RESTful API进行通信,配合Kubernetes容器编排实现弹性扩展。在本地部署方案中,开发者可在8GB内存的Mac mini上运行完整服务栈,资源占用率控制在40%以下。

二、企业级AI模型进化:多模态与智能体能力突破

近期发布的多个开源模型标志着AI技术进入新阶段,其核心进化体现在三个维度:

  1. 视觉编码创新:某研究团队提出的动态视觉重排技术,通过模拟人类视觉注意力机制,使模型对图像内容的理解准确率提升37%。该技术采用双流编码架构,将空间特征与语义特征分离处理,在医疗影像分析场景中取得突破性进展。
  2. 智能体架构升级:新一代模型将规划、记忆、工具使用能力进行深度融合。以某开源项目为例,其采用层次化决策框架:
    • 顶层:基于强化学习的任务分解器
    • 中层:知识图谱驱动的子目标规划
    • 底层:多模态工具调用接口
      这种架构使模型在复杂任务中的完成率从62%提升至89%,特别是在需要多步骤推理的场景中表现突出。
  3. 训练范式革新:某团队提出的混合训练方法,结合自监督学习与人类反馈强化学习(RLHF),在保持训练效率的同时显著提升模型安全性。实验数据显示,该方法使有害内容生成率降低至0.3%,同时保持92%的任务完成率。

三、企业级AI部署关键技术要素

对于希望将AI能力融入业务系统的企业,需重点关注以下技术要素:

  1. 模型适配层:构建统一的模型接入框架,支持不同架构模型的热插拔。建议采用适配器模式设计,通过配置文件定义输入输出规范,例如:
    1. # 模型适配器配置示例
    2. models:
    3. - name: text_generation
    4. type: transformer
    5. max_length: 2048
    6. temperature: 0.7
    7. - name: image_recognition
    8. type: cnn
    9. input_shape: [224, 224, 3]
  2. 资源优化方案:针对边缘设备部署场景,可采用量化剪枝技术将模型体积压缩80%,配合动态批处理机制提升推理吞吐量。某金融客户在ATM设备上部署的OCR模型,通过该方案使单设备日均处理量提升3倍。
  3. 安全合规体系:建立包含数据脱敏、访问控制、审计日志的三层防护机制。特别在医疗、金融等敏感领域,需符合等保2.0三级要求,采用同态加密技术保护用户数据隐私。

四、技术演进趋势与实施建议

当前AI技术发展呈现三大趋势:

  1. 开发范式转变:AI辅助编程将从代码生成进化到全流程自动化,预计2025年将有40%的软件开发工作由AI完成
  2. 模型能力融合:多模态与智能体能力的结合将催生新一代通用AI,在工业质检、智能客服等场景实现端到端解决方案
  3. 部署架构革新:边缘计算与云原生的融合将成为主流,某容器平台推出的AI推理加速方案,已实现毫秒级响应延迟

对于技术决策者,建议采取分阶段实施策略:

  1. 试点阶段:选择1-2个标准化场景(如智能客服),采用SaaS化方案快速验证价值
  2. 深化阶段:构建私有化模型训练平台,培养AI工程化能力
  3. 创新阶段:探索AI与物联网、数字孪生等技术的融合应用

在工具链选择方面,可优先考虑支持多框架的容器平台,配合分布式训练加速工具,构建从开发到部署的完整工具链。某云厂商提供的MLOps解决方案,已实现模型版本管理、自动化测试、灰度发布等企业级功能。

AI技术正经历从实验室到产业化的关键跃迁,企业需要建立包含技术选型、能力建设、风险管控的完整战略体系。通过合理规划实施路径,可在控制风险的同时充分把握技术变革带来的发展机遇。